Transaction 28f90c2b655a06183975b53b9af5fdfabb1931f75a554489ecabe4cd7235778b

3 Input
2 Outputs
  • 28f90c2b655a06183975b53b9af5fdfabb1931f75a554489ecabe4cd7235778b:0
  • value  20000000
    address  mkJsG4mxA3wuZBaNfjCPfetFEWCiDDiTN1
  • 28f90c2b655a06183975b53b9af5fdfabb1931f75a554489ecabe4cd7235778b:1
  • value  17393973
    address  n16H2M2r3yfu5eeDeFGGtwSZRkWf6nLSN7